Transaction 5816e325756abaed65ce8c23ab507a99480f1ca237de581b19cfbdc1e4c768fd
1 Input
2 Outputs
- 5816e325756abaed65ce8c23ab507a99480f1ca237de581b19cfbdc1e4c768fd:0
- 5816e325756abaed65ce8c23ab507a99480f1ca237de581b19cfbdc1e4c768fd:1
value 91158210
address 35JJdZX4z9NUwd8h6nTg3ZX75957fL7veY
value 22916
address 12mTvxy73bAPUrKTWxWajtzLJZwPcMDRp5